The JSCE Standard Specifications for Concrete Structures ─Design─ was revised for the first time in five years in March 2023, and this paper gives an overview of this Revision. This revision aims to cover a broader array of conditions related to structures. To this end, the scope of application has been extended to existing structures; encompasses not only ground motions but also impacts, tsunamis, and floods as accidental actions; the scope of application of reinforcement strength has been changed to include high-strength reinforcing bars; coordination between design, construction, and maintenance has been made smoother; the meaning of characteristic values and design values for material properties has been clarified; the safety factors used in durability design and durability verification have been clarified; and the technical content concerning structural design and durability design has been augmented in line with technological advances.
